Bienvenido al "lugar de nacimiento de Harry Potter": difícilmente puede dejar de notar el eslogan prominente sobre la entrada del Elephant House Café. Aquí es donde JK Rowling pasó mucho tiempo escribiendo el primer libro de Harry Potter, e incluso partes del segundo y tercero.
Este es el cementerio que se puede ver desde la parte trasera del Elephant House Café, y se cree que inspiró el cementerio de Little Hangleton en 'Harry Potter y el cáliz de fuego'. Las tumbas de Thomas Riddell, Esq. y Thomas Riddell, Esq., su hijo, son probablemente las tumbas más visitadas de todo Edimburgo. Esto es irónico, ya que sabemos muy poco sobre la familia Riddell real que yace enterrada aquí. ¡Descubre la historia detrás de este personaje y más!

En la pared a la izquierda de las puertas, puedes ver una lápida negra con el retrato de un hombre en ella. Este es William Topaz McGonagall, también conocido como el peor poeta de la historia de habla inglesa. Descubre por qué este personaje está relacionado con un personaje famoso de Harry Potter

Esto es parte de la Universidad de Edimburgo y es donde encontrarás la Escuela de Teología y Divinidad. En el interior, tienen una biblioteca antigua que se parece a la de Hogwarts, e incluso tienen un gran salón donde los estudiantes comen.
El edificio con la torre del reloj al otro lado del valle es el Balmoral Hotel, el hotel más caro de Edimburgo. Este es también el lugar donde JK Rowling terminó de escribir Harry Potter y las Reliquias de la Muerte. Obviamente, este es un gran cambio desde sus humildes comienzos de escribir en cafés de la ciudad y realmente enfatiza cuánto Harry Potter cambió su vida.
En el suelo se pueden ver algunas huellas de manos doradas: estas son las huellas de las manos de las personas que han ganado el Premio de Edimburgo. Este es un premio que se otorga anualmente desde 2007 a una persona que haya hecho famosa a Edimburgo en todo el mundo o haya tenido un impacto positivo en la ciudad de otra manera. En 2008, el premio fue para JK Rowling, ya que Edimburgo es ahora conocida como el lugar de nacimiento de Harry Potter gracias a ella.
